Types of compressors: the heart of your refrigerator
The most important element of any refrigeration equipment is the compressor, and the noise, durability and energy consumption of the device depend on its type. In the modern market, they reign supreme inverter models, which are gradually replacing the old linear analogues. The principle of their operation is to smoothly change the engine speed, which allows you to maintain a given temperature without sharp jumps and constant on-off switching.
Linear compressors, which can be recognized by a characteristic click at startup and subsequent vibration, are becoming a thing of the past, remaining only in the most budget segments. They work on the principle of “turned on at full power - cooled - turned off,” which creates unnecessary stress on the parts and leads to faster wear. Inverter analogues work constantly, but with different intensities, which makes them practically silent and extremely economical in terms of energy consumption.
They deserve special attention two-compressor systems, which are often found in premium models. The presence of two separate circuits allows you to independently regulate the temperature in the refrigerator and freezer compartments, as well as turn off one of them without affecting the other. This is an ideal option for those who often travel or buy food for future use, as this configuration provides ideal storage conditions in each compartment.
- 🔇 Noise level: Inverter models are quieter than 35-38 dB, which is comparable to a whisper, while old linear ones can make noise louder than 45 dB.
- ⚡ Energy efficiency: Modern motors of class A++ and A+++ consume 30-40% less energy due to the absence of peak loads at start.
- 🛠 Operating life: The service life of a high-quality inverter is 10-15 years, while linear ones often require replacement after 5-7 years of active operation.
When choosing, you should also pay attention to the brand of the manufacturer of the compressor itself, since refrigerator assemblers often use third-party components. The leaders in this area remain companies LG, Samsung, Danfoss and Secopwhose engines have proven themselves to be the most reliable. If the model's characteristics do not indicate the type of compressor, most likely it has a budget linear version, which is worth considering when assessing the durability of the purchase.
⚠️ Attention: Some manufacturers write “inverter drive”, but do not specify the type of compressor. Make sure that we are talking about a piston or rotary inverter compressor, and not just a variable fan control.
Defrosting systems: No Frost or drip?
The long debate about which defrosting system is better has finally received its technological resolution in the form of hybrid solutions. Classic drip system (or Direct Cool), where moisture settles on the back wall and flows into the tray, is still found in small models and is valued for the fact that food dries out less in it. However, the need to manually defrost the freezer makes this option less attractive for modern families.
The system No Frost has become standard for most mid- and high-class models, ensuring the circulation of dry cold air throughout the entire volume of the chambers. This completely eliminates the need for the user to defrost the refrigerator every six months, since frost is automatically removed from the evaporator. However, classic No Frost has a known disadvantage - it can dry out products if they are not sealed.
The most advanced solution is now considered to be combined systems, often called Full No Frost or simply “No Frost in both chambers”. In such devices, both the refrigerator and freezer compartments operate on the principle of forced air circulation, but with the addition of special humidifiers or high humidity zones that compensate for the drying effect. This allows you to combine the convenience of no defrosting with the correct storage conditions for vegetables and fruits.
| Characteristics | Drip (Direct Cool) | No Frost | Hybrid (Low Frost) |
|---|---|---|---|
| Defrosting | Manual (freezer) | Automatic | Rare manual |
| Humidity | High (natural) | Low | Optimal |
| T° distribution | Uneven | Uniform | Uniform |
| Noise | Low | Medium (fan) | Low |
It is important to understand that even in No Frost systems, moisture does not disappear from the products if they are left open. Air circulation simply speeds up the process of evaporation from the surface, so the use of containers or cling film remains a must for any type of refrigerator. If you store a lot of vegetables in open bags, it is better to look at models with a separate freshness zonewhere the humidity is regulated independently of the main chamber.
Dimensions and useful volume: how not to make a mistake with the dimensions
The first thing the buyer faces when delivering a new unit is the problem of dimensions. The standard width of 60 cm does not always mean that the refrigerator will fit into a niche, since ventilation gaps and the thickness of the doors with handles must be taken into account. Modern models are often made narrower (55 cm) or, conversely, wider (70-90 cm) to increase the usable volume without changing the height, which requires careful measurement of the installation site.
Useful volume is a parameter that may differ significantly from the declared total displacement. Manufacturers often provide a total figure, including the volume of plastic shelves, drawers and air circulation systems. The actual space for food, especially in a freezer with a No Frost system, can be 15-20% less due to thicker walls and the presence of evaporators.
When planning placement, it is worth considering the direction of door opening. Most modern models allow you to move the door to the other side, but this requires free space on the sides. If you plan to build the refrigerator into a narrow kitchen set, it is better to choose models with an opening system Door-in-Door or special hinges that allow you to open the door at an angle of 90 degrees without losing access to the internal shelves.
- 📏 Height: Standard models have a height of 185-200 cm, but for low kitchens there are options up to 150 cm that can be covered tabletop.
- 🚪 Gaps: The minimum distance to the rear wall should be 5-7 cm, and to the side walls - at least 2-3 cm for normal operation of the condenser.
- 📦 Freezer volume: For a family of 3-4 people, the optimal volume of the freezer is 80 liters, which allows you to store food for 2-3 month.
Particular attention should be paid to the depth of the case if you plan to place the refrigerator flush with a kitchen countertop 60 cm deep. Standard models often have a depth of 65-70 cm, which is why they stick out from the line of furniture. There are special series “under the countertop” with a cabinet depth of about 55-58 cm, which look like built-in ones, but are free-standing.
⚠️ Attention: Measure the height of the doorway and corridors along which you will carry the refrigerator. The height of the device in the package may be 10-15 cm greater than the declared height of the device itself.

Smart technologies and freshness zones
A modern refrigerator is no longer just a thermos, but a complex climate system. The key function that is worth paying attention to is the presence of a full zero zone (Zero Zone). Unlike conventional compartments, the temperature is maintained here at about 0...+1°C and humidity at 90-95%, which allows you to store fresh meat, fish and herbs without freezing for up to two weeks.
Smart control technologies are becoming increasingly accessible. Through Wi-Fi modules, users can not only change the temperature from a smartphone, but also receive notifications about an open door, power failures, or the need to replace the filter. Some models are equipped with internal cameras that allow you to see the contents of the refrigerator through an application while in the supermarket, which helps you avoid buying too much.
An important element of a “smart” refrigerator is the air purification system. Technologies based on silver ions, carbon or ultraviolet actively destroy bacteria and neutralize odors. This is especially true for large-volume models, where products of different categories can be stored for a long time. The presence of such a system is not just marketing, but a real concern for health and extending the shelf life of products.
However, it is worth soberly assessing the need for some functions. A touchscreen on the door or a built-in Android tablet may be convenient, but they are also the first candidates for breakdown in 3-5 years, when software support stops. The basic functions of maintaining cold and compressor reliability should always take priority over entertainment options.

Energy efficiency and noise level
In the context of constantly rising electricity tariffs, energy efficiency class is becoming one of the main economic factors of choice. Models of class A++ and A+++ consume half as much energy as their predecessors of class A or B. The difference in price when purchasing such a refrigerator pays off in 3-4 years of operation, and given that the equipment operates 24/7, the savings are significant.
Noise level is a parameter for which in the store they pay little attention, but at home it can become an irritating factor, especially if the kitchen is combined with the living room. A level of up to 38-39 dB is considered a good indicator. Anything above 40-42 dB will be noticeably audible in the silence of the evening. It is worth remembering that the noise level declared by the manufacturer is often measured under ideal laboratory conditions.
The actual noise level is influenced not only by the compressor, but also by the quality of the fans in the No Frost system, as well as the resonance of the case. Cheap models often “buzz” due to vibration of panels or rattling of plastic elements. When choosing, pay attention to the presence of additional noise-insulating materials in the design and build quality - the body should be rigid and not sag when pressed.
- 🔇 Decibels: 25-30 dB - absolute silence, 35-39 dB - quiet hum, 40+ dB - noticeable noise, comparable to a quiet conversation.
- ❄️ Climate class: Make sure that the refrigerator is suitable for your climate zone (SN, N, ST, T), otherwise it will work for wear.
- 💡 Lighting: LED lighting on the sides or back is not only more beautiful, but also heats the food less, than old incandescent lamps.
It is also worth considering the climate class indicated in the passport. For apartments without air conditioning, tropical class (T) or subtropical (ST) is relevant in summer, allowing operation at ambient temperatures up to +32...+43°C. If you place a regular refrigerator (class N) in a hot kitchen, it will run continuously, trying to reach the temperature, which will quickly lead to breakdown.

TOP manufacturers and reliability of assembly
Refrigerator market in 2026 year was clearly segmented. Korean brands remain leaders in reliability and technology; they produce their own compressors and have a full production cycle. Their equipment is distinguished by advanced innovations, but also by a higher price, as well as the cost of spare parts in case of repair. Chinese brands such as Haier, Hisense and Mideahave made a huge leap in quality. They offer great performance for less money, often using the same components as European brands whose assembly is outsourced to China. Haier, for example, is actively introducing dual-cycle cooling technologies and glass panels, which were previously the prerogative of luxury.
Russian brands (Indesit, Beko, Atlant etc.) are now mainly contract manufacturing at the facilities of large factories in Russia, China and Turkey. This allowed us to maintain an affordable price with acceptable quality. For those looking for a simple, repairable and inexpensive option, these brands remain a relevant choice, especially given the availability of service centers.

When choosing a brand, it is also important to consider the availability of service centers in your region. Buying an exclusive Japanese or German model can turn into a problem if you need to wait several months for spare parts to repair it. Mass-market brands benefit in this regard due to a wide service network and the availability of compatible analogue parts.
The truth about “European assembly”
Many brands are positioned as European, but are assembled in Poland, Slovakia or Turkey. This is not always a bad thing: factories in Eastern Europe often have newer equipment than older factories in Western Europe. The main thing is quality control of the owner brand.
